Author Robert Hilliard will present a 50-minute slide presentation where you'll learn more about the similarities between the US at the outbreak of the Civil War and the Iron Curtain in Europe during the Cold War. Hilliard will touch on Civil War spy technology, as well as some of the well-known – or perhaps, notorious – spies for both the North and South. The discussion also highlights the role of escaped slaves in providing military intelligence to the Union army, and how some African Americans were recruited as undercover spies who bravely undertook covert missions in the Confederacy.

Bestselling author Robert Hilliard has written on sports, history, and the outdoors for over three decades. In 2012 his first book, A Season on the Allegheny, was published. It quickly hit the Top 10 in two Amazon categories and has since garnered national attention. Rob's first novel, In Freedom's Shadow, is based on the true story of slave John Scobell, who escaped the Confederacy during the Civil War, only to return to the South as a Union spy. In Freedom's Shadow was published in November 2023 and within a week became a #1 Bestseller in multiple Amazon categories.
